The Essential Role of Magnesium in the Body

Before we dive into the specific forms, it is important to understand why magnesium is often referred to as a "master mineral." It is involved in over 300 biochemical reactions in the human body. From the creation of ATP (your body’s energy currency) to the synthesis of DNA and proteins, magnesium is the silent engine behind our most basic biological functions.

Despite its importance, a significant portion of the population does not meet the recommended daily intake through diet alone. This is largely due to modern farming practices that have depleted the soil of minerals, as well as the prevalence of processed foods. When magnesium levels are less than optimal, you might notice subtle signs like occasional muscle tension, a dip in energy, or difficulty finding a sense of calm after a long day.

What is Magnesium Gluconate?

Magnesium gluconate is a magnesium salt of gluconic acid. Gluconic acid is an organic compound that occurs naturally in fruit, honey, and wine. When combined with magnesium, it creates a "chelated" form, though it is structurally different from amino acid chelates like glycinate.

Benefits and Common Uses

Historically, magnesium gluconate has been used to support general magnesium levels. It is frequently highlighted for its role in supporting cardiovascular health and maintaining a healthy heart rhythm. Because it is an organic salt, many people find it to be gentler on the digestive tract than inorganic salts like magnesium oxide.

One of the interesting characteristics of magnesium gluconate is its osmotic activity. In some contexts, it can help support healthy bowel movements by drawing water into the intestines, although it is generally less aggressive in this regard than magnesium citrate. Many people find it useful for daily maintenance, especially if they are primarily focused on heart health or digestive regularity.

Bioavailability of Gluconate

In the world of mineral salts, magnesium gluconate is often cited as having a high level of bioavailability among the "salt" forms. However, the term "bioavailability" is relative. While it is absorbed better than some inexpensive alternatives, it still relies heavily on the environment of the stomach and the presence of other nutrients to be effectively utilized. What is Magnesium Glycinate?

Magnesium glycinate is formed by combining magnesium with the amino acid glycine. This is a true amino acid chelate, and it is widely regarded by nutrition experts as one of the most effective ways to supplement this mineral.

The Power of Glycine

Glycine is an inhibitory neurotransmitter, which means it has a naturally calming effect on the brain. When you bind magnesium to glycine, you create a powerhouse combination for relaxation and mental clarity. This form is particularly popular for those who want to support their Sleep & Stress management.

Enhanced Absorption

The reason magnesium glycinate is so highly regarded is its superior absorption rate. Because the magnesium is "hidden" within the glycine molecule, it doesn't compete with other minerals for absorption in the gut. It travels through the digestive tract more easily and is less likely to cause the laxative effect often associated with other forms. This makes it a perfect choice for individuals with sensitive stomachs or those who need to take higher amounts of magnesium to meet their goals.

Comparing the Two: Magnesium Glycinate vs. Gluconate

While both forms serve the purpose of increasing magnesium levels, they do so with different "personalities." Understanding these differences helps you choose the right tool for the job.

1. Absorption and Bioavailability

The primary difference between magnesium glycinate and magnesium gluconate is how well they are absorbed. Magnesium glycinate is generally considered to have the edge in terms of total bioavailability. The amino acid chelation protects the magnesium from reacting with other substances in your stomach, ensuring more of it reaches your bloodstream.

Magnesium gluconate, while still effective, is a larger molecule and may not be absorbed as efficiently as the glycinate form. If you are looking for maximum efficiency, glycinate is typically the preferred choice.

2. Digestive Comfort

If you have ever taken a magnesium supplement and experienced an unexpected trip to the bathroom, you were likely taking an inorganic form like oxide or citrate. Magnesium glycinate is the "gentle giant" of the magnesium world. It is very well tolerated and rarely causes digestive upset.

Magnesium gluconate is also relatively gentle, but because it can have a mild osmotic effect, it may cause slight softening of the stool in sensitive individuals if taken in higher doses.

3. Specific Benefits

  • Choose Magnesium Glycinate for: Relaxation, better sleep quality, muscle recovery, and reducing feelings of occasional anxiety or stress. It is a fantastic evening supplement.
  • Choose Magnesium Gluconate for: General magnesium replenishment, supporting heart health, and maintaining healthy blood pressure levels already within a normal range.

Synergistic Nutrients: Making Magnesium Work Better

Magnesium doesn't work in a vacuum. To get the most out of your magnesium supplement, it is often helpful to ensure you have adequate levels of other co-factors.

Vitamin D3 and K2

Magnesium is essential for the metabolism of Vitamin D. If you are taking high doses of Vitamin D without enough magnesium, you may actually deplete your magnesium stores. Conversely, magnesium helps your body utilize Vitamin D more effectively. Pairing your magnesium with our Vitamin D3 + K2 + CoQ10 can support both bone health and cardiovascular function.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Can I take magnesium glycinate and magnesium gluconate together?

Yes, many people find that taking a combination of different magnesium forms can provide a broader range of benefits. Because they utilize different pathways for absorption and support different functions—such as glycinate for relaxation and gluconate for heart health—taking them together may support overall mineral balance. Many comprehensive formulations, including some of our own, use a blend of magnesium types to maximize effectiveness.

2. When is the best time of day to take these supplements?

The best time depends on your goals. Because magnesium glycinate has a calming effect due to the presence of glycine, many people find it most beneficial to take in the evening, about 30 to 60 minutes before bed. Magnesium gluconate can be taken at any time of day, often with a meal to further enhance its gentle nature on the stomach. Consistency is more important than the exact hour, so choose a time that you can easily remember every day.

3. Will these forms of magnesium cause an upset stomach?

Both magnesium glycinate and magnesium gluconate are considered much gentler on the digestive system than forms like magnesium oxide or magnesium citrate. Glycinate is particularly well-tolerated because the chelation process prevents it from drawing excess water into the intestines. If you have a very sensitive stomach, we always recommend starting with a lower dose and gradually increasing it as your body adjusts.

4. How long does it take to feel the benefits of magnesium supplementation?

The timeline for feeling results can vary. Some people notice an improvement in their sleep quality or muscle relaxation within the first few days of consistent use. For others, especially those who may have been significantly low in magnesium, it can take several weeks of daily supplementation to fully replenish the body's stores and feel a noticeable shift in energy levels or overall resilience. Routine and quality are the keys to long-term success.
